Überblick

Funktionsüberblick der QR- und Barcode-Generierung in BE-Code.

Zweck

BE-Code stellt eine API zur Verfügung, die auf Anfrage QR- und Barcode-Bilder erzeugt. Die Antwort enthält das Bild direkt als base64-kodiertes PNG und lässt sich so ohne Umwege in Dokumente, Formulare und Portale einbinden.

Fachlicher Nutzen

  • Unterstützt über 90 Barcode-Typen für Industrie, Logistik, Gesundheitswesen und Postal-Services.
  • Liefert Bilder direkt als base64-kodiertes PNG; ideal für Word-Layouts, Berichte und Portale.
  • Erlaubt feingranulare Gestaltung: Skalierung, Rotation, Abstände, Farben, Textanzeige bei 1D-Codes sowie Fehlerkorrektur bei QR-Codes.
  • Kapselt unterschiedliche Codierungen hinter einer einheitlichen GET-Schnittstelle.

Inhaltlicher Fokus

Einheitliche HTTP-GET-Schnittstelle

Jeder Aufruf liefert ein JSON-Objekt mit zwei Feldern: data enthält das Bild als base64-kodiertes PNG, message die Statusmeldung. Damit lassen sich Barcodes serverseitig genauso einfach einbinden wie clientseitig.

Vielfalt an Barcode-Typen

Von klassischen 1D-Codes wie Code 128, Code 39 und EAN-13 über Logistik-Codes wie GS1-128 und SSCC-18 bis zu 2D-Codes wie QR Code, Data Matrix, PDF417 und Aztec Code ist die volle Breite der gängigen Standards abgedeckt. Details in der API-Referenz.

Integration in Berichte

In Business Central lässt sich der erzeugte Barcode direkt in RDL- und Word-Layouts einbinden. Setup und Verbindung werden im BE-Code-Setup gepflegt.

Ergebnis

  • Der Barcode-Dienst ist über eine stabile GET-URL erreichbar.
  • Barcode-Bilder liegen direkt als base64-PNG vor und können ohne Zwischenspeicherung eingebettet werden.
  • Word-Layouts und Berichte in Business Central zeigen Barcodes zur Laufzeit an.